About the content we find ●  Also known as “green Open Access”, author uploaded manuscripts or self-

archived Open Access. Usually found in repositories.

●  Articles in repositories are often extremely similar to their journal equivalents.

●  We find “hybrid” articles (free articles in paid for journals)

●  These versions can be hard to find, we make it easy.

●  We find papers from 5000+ repositories around the world & “hybrid” articles.

●  We don’t use Researchgate & Academia.edu (aka scholarly social networks)

Open Access Button (NEW version): Article Not Available ●  If there is no Open Access copy available, you

can reach out to the author to ask them to share a copy.

●  When an article is unavailable, you’re automatically invited to request it from and author.

●  All you do is say why you want the article, and sign in to tell us who you are.

●  You’ll get email updates on the progress of your request.

●  If the author shares it with you, everyone else who needs it will also be able to access it.

●  Successful about 5% of the time, currently.

How the Open Access Button contacts authors on your behalf

●  Checking your story and request (so

we don’t send spam) ●  Finding the author’s up to date email

address ●  Sending authors a friendly message

with your name and why you want the article

●  Guiding the author on providing a legal copy of their work

●  Putting the article in a repository (Zenodo)

●  Sharing the article with a user, and anyone else who needs it

●  Imperial College London is a large London undergrad / grad institution with a heavily research focus. Request about 8000 ILLs a year.

●  Imperial’s motivations: ○  Creating a better user experience for library services ○  Advocating for Open Access ○  Cost saving are a nice bonus

●  Process: ○  Initiative born from a discussion over drinks at a conference (please feel free to

replicate...). Refined with many in the library. ○  Several in-person meetings & many emails over the course of a year ○  Co-development and an agile / iterative approach ○  User testing & metrics used to guide the work ○  Many other ideas, and big vision, but stuck to working on first steps that could be

shipped to users.

At Imperial: Motivations & Process

At Imperial: Delivering paid access articles through the Open Access Button ●  Did a quick integration with Ex-Libris

Primo. Provides yes / no answers on if Imperial has access.

●  Useful now for off-campus use, where users sometimes need a reminder they need to log into the VPN.

●  The tool won’t be called “Open Access Button” to avoid confusion.

At Imperial: Using the Open Access Button to create ILLs ●  Integrated with Alma to have

OAB create ILLs ●  If an article isn’t available

through paid or OA, an ILL could be created in a click.

●  ILL staff got more & correct article metadata. Immediately told if article was oa, and results of subscription check

●  Didn’t message the system as “Interlibrary loan”.

At Imperial: Using the Open Access Button with real ILLs ●  Ran historical ILL data (~1 year)

against OAsheet and Imperial’s catalog. This takes minutes.

●  Could reduce their delivery times by 6% using OA alone.

●  By delivering paid-for content instantly, this could be reduced by 13%.

●  Employing both these mechanism would reduce times by 16%

At Imperial: Requests to authors

●  Happy to have all ILLs start requests to authors to make the work Open Access.

●  Happy to have Imperial name associated with requests. ●  Expected to see a success rate above our usual requests

due to the Imperial brand name. ●  Not managed to implement yet due to logistical difficulties.

However, these are slowly being overcome.

Challenges

●  Explaining versions (e.g pre-print, post-print, author accepted manuscript) to scholars

●  False positives (fixes on the way)

●  There isn’t enough green yet

●  Funding to sustain the tools and create better versions
